Get started35 Arncliffe Road is a four-bedroom detached house in Leeds (LS16 5AP). It has a recorded floor area of 186 m² (around 2002 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(February 2013)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from February 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
At 186 m² the property is well over the postcode median (126 m² across 20 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£663,000 sits 50.7% above the 2014 sale of £440,000.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2014.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. On the market in February 2014 and unlisted since — roughly 12 years.
